- Abstract
This paper proposes a knowledge graph-based design method for integrating red cultural and multi-ethnic cultural elements in art design. First, multi-source cultural data are collected and annotated, and a structured knowledge graph is constructed through BERT-based named entity recognition and relation extraction to represent entities and their semantic relationships. Then, a graph-driven semantic reasoning mechanism is developed to support the association and integration of cultural elements for design tasks. Furthermore, a knowledge graph-based design support approach provides intelligent recommendations and improves design efficiency. Experimental results demonstrate that the proposed method achieves higher performance in knowledge extraction and enhances design quality and efficiency. The proposed approach provides a systematic and intelligent solution for cultural integration and offers new insights for AI-assisted cultural design.
